Ca5P8 is a calcium phosphide ceramic compound belonging to the phosphide family, distinct from more common calcium phosphate ceramics. This material is primarily of research interest rather than established industrial production, studied for its potential in high-temperature structural applications and as a precursor or intermediate phase in phosphorus-containing ceramic systems. Its notable properties—including moderate elastic stiffness and low density relative to many technical ceramics—make it relevant for applications where lightweight, thermally stable ceramics are needed, though it remains largely in the developmental stage compared to conventional oxide or nitride ceramics.
